Illegally Logged Hardwood in DRC
At a lumberyard, the bark of the felled bloodwood trees has been roughly removed. The Mukula timber awaits shipment.
Mukula is a rare and slow-growing hardwood unique to southern and central Africa. Mukula has been illegally logged and traded from Zambia and DRC to China for the last decade, feeding the increasing demand of "rosewood" in the Chinese market.
